Southern Weather Keeps Moisture on the Move
Warm air can hold considerable moisture, and Mississippi regularly combines high temperatures with humid outdoor conditions. Every time homeowners open a door, run an exhaust fan, or encounter gaps around the building envelope, outdoor air can influence indoor conditions. Daily activities, such as cooking, showering, washing clothes, and drying dishes, also release additional moisture inside the house. When several sources work together, indoor humidity can climb faster than homeowners expect.
Pelahatchie-area homes also experience temperature differences between conditioned rooms and hot outdoor spaces. Moisture naturally interacts with those temperature changes, particularly around windows, ductwork, walls, and other surfaces. Homeowners may see condensation when warm, humid air reaches a sufficiently cool surface. Managing humidity therefore requires more than simply turning the thermostat down another degree.
Air Conditioning Plays an Important Role
A properly functioning air conditioner does two jobs during a Mississippi summer: it cools the air and removes moisture. Problems can develop when a system runs inefficiently, cycles incorrectly, or fails to remove enough humidity during normal operation. Homeowners sometimes respond by lowering the thermostat, but colder rooms don’t necessarily solve the underlying moisture problem. An HVAC professional can evaluate whether equipment performance contributes to persistent indoor humidity.
Equipment size also matters because an oversized air conditioner may cool a house quickly and shut off before it removes enough moisture. Longer, appropriate cooling cycles generally give the system more opportunity to manage temperature and humidity. Regular maintenance helps homeowners keep filters, coils, drains, and other components working as intended. A dependable HVAC system forms an important part of a broader moisture-control strategy.
Ventilation Needs a Southern Strategy
Ventilation can improve indoor conditions, but homeowners need to consider Mississippi’s humid climate before simply bringing more outdoor air inside. Bathroom and kitchen exhaust fans remove moisture near its source before it spreads through the house. Attics and crawl spaces require their own moisture strategies based on construction, insulation, drainage, and mechanical systems. Homeowners should avoid assuming that more airflow always creates a drier building.
Anyone planning insulation work should first understand important ventilation facts to know before installing home insulation, since the two systems affect how heat, air, and moisture move through a house. Blocking necessary pathways or leaving uncontrolled air leaks can create comfort and moisture problems that become difficult to diagnose later. Homeowners should consider ventilation, air sealing, and insulation as connected parts of the same building system. This whole-house perspective makes particular sense in a climate where heat and humidity remain persistent concerns.
Watch for Everyday Signs of Excess Humidity
Homes often provide clues when moisture levels remain too high for extended periods. Some signs appear quickly, while others develop gradually in less visible areas. Regular observation can help Pelahatchie homeowners identify changes before they turn into expensive repair projects.
Common warning signs can include:
- Condensation that regularly develops on windows or other cool surfaces
- Persistent musty odors in closets, bathrooms, basements, or storage areas
- Paint that starts peeling, bubbling, or losing adhesion
- Wood doors, cabinets, or trim that swell or become difficult to close
- Damp-feeling fabrics, bedding, carpets, or upholstered furniture
- Visible moisture around vents, pipes, ducts, or plumbing fixtures
Crawl Spaces Deserve Special Attention
Many Southern houses include crawl spaces that can influence conditions throughout the home above them. Ground moisture, drainage problems, plumbing leaks, and humid outdoor air can all contribute to damp conditions beneath a house. Air can also move between a crawl space and occupied rooms through gaps around plumbing, wiring, ducts, and floor penetrations. This connection makes the space beneath the floor an important part of a whole-home humidity plan.
Homeowners should regularly look for standing water, damp soil, damaged insulation, plumbing leaks, and unusual odors beneath the house. Gutters and grading should direct rainwater away from the foundation rather than allowing it to collect nearby. Depending on the home’s construction, professional recommendations may include drainage improvements, air sealing, moisture barriers, or other crawl-space measures. Local building professionals should carefully evaluate which approach makes sense for a particular Pelahatchie property.
Kitchens and Bathrooms Need Moisture Control
Some of the biggest indoor moisture spikes begin with completely ordinary household routines. Boiling a large pot of water, taking a hot shower, or running a clothes dryer can release significant moisture into the surrounding air. Kitchen range hoods and bathroom exhaust fans can capture moisture close to where it originates. Homeowners should make sure these systems move air where intended and remain clean enough to operate effectively.
Simple habits can support mechanical ventilation without making daily life complicated. Run the bathroom fan during showers and for a short period afterward, cover boiling pots when practical, and use the kitchen exhaust system during moisture-heavy cooking. Check dryer vents for restrictions and confirm that clothes dryers exhaust outdoors rather than into enclosed household spaces. These small routines can reduce the amount of moisture that the HVAC system must handle later.
Dehumidifiers Can Provide Additional Support
Some homes need additional moisture removal even when the air conditioner works correctly. A portable dehumidifier may help in a specific room, while a whole-house system can address broader humidity challenges. Homeowners should choose equipment according to the size and conditions of the space rather than assuming that the largest unit provides the best solution. They also need a reliable drainage method because collected water must leave the unit safely.
A dehumidifier should support a moisture-control plan rather than hide an active water problem. If a roof leaks or groundwater enters a crawl space, mechanical moisture removal alone doesn’t correct the source. Homeowners should address leaks, drainage concerns, and other defects before relying heavily on equipment. Once these issues receive attention, dehumidification can maintain more comfortable indoor conditions during particularly humid periods.
